According to CoinDesk, Canton Network developer, Digital Asset, has completed a Series B funding round worth $355 million, led by a16z crypto, with participation from global institutional investors, including ABN Amro, Apollo Funds, BNP Paribas, Citadel Securities, HSBC, and SBI Group. The funding round exceeded the initial target of $300 million, valuing the company at $2 billion.


Canton Network is designed for large financial institutions to issue and trade real-world assets tokenized such as bonds, loans, and funds on the same ledger, while still meeting privacy and compliance requirements. a16z crypto will support development, policy, and research beyond the capital.
